(Superior)– An Estherville man has died of injuries sustained in a two-vehicle collision Saturday night in Dickinson county.
The Sheriff’s Office says 46-year-old Luis Lopez-Carabello of Estherville was driving a 2500 Chevrolet Express van pulling a trailer northbound in the 1700 block of County Road N-14. Authorities say the vehicle crossed the center line and collided head-on with a southbound 2019 Ford pickup driven by 30-year-old Shane Gailey of Fort Dodge.
The van and trailer rolled, coming to rest blocking the roadway; the pickup driven by Gailey came to rest in the east ditch.
Lopez-Carabello was taken to a hospital with serious injuries. Officials say he died of those injuries Monday. Gailey complained of pain but wasn’t taken to a hospital.
Both vehicles were totaled.
Authorities say the collision is under investigation.
The collision took place around 11:14 pm Saturday.
